Srinagar, Sept 08 :

The Jammu and Kashmir Police in Rajouri district Thursday registered an FIR against a J&K Administrative Service (JKAS) who was earlier suspended following allegations that he made objectionable remarks against a particular religion

Official Sources told Kashmir News Apex- (KNA) that an FIR was registered against the Assistant Commissioner (Panchayat), Abdul Rashid Kohli, was placed under suspension on Tuesday by the Rajouri District Magistrate Vikas Kundal.

He said that Kundal has also ordered an inquiry into the matter by a committee headed by Additional District Development Commissioner Pawan Parihar.

The committee has been asked to submit its report within 15 days, he said

Kohli was suspended after he was accused of making the objectionable remarks against the religion of his sub ordinate, while he was having lunch along with his four subordinate officers, including him on Tuesday. (KNA)
